Job Summary

The Clinician, Behavior Analyst staff will provide utilization management and care management for behavioral health and health care navigation for ASD services provided to Lucet eligible members.

Essential Functions

  • Participate in the collaborative process of assessment, planning, facilitation and advocacy for options and services to meet the member's health needs through communication and available resources to promote quality cost-effective outcomes.
  • Engage family members and conduct telephonic assessments with the member and/or member's parents/guardian to gather information regarding the member's current treatment and identify any barriers to accessing services.
  • Verifies member's benefit and eligibility under state mandates or contract specifications
  • Completes utilization review activities for ABA therapy only
  • Facilitates health care coordination, communication, and collaboration on behalf of the member with providers, health plan care managers, behavior health care managers and community resources.
  • Completes appropriate documentation in clinical systems in compliance with regulatory and accreditation standards.
  • Provides follow-up and support calls to members and providers as needed and assigned
  • Educate and link member's family with services through community, state, and national resources.
  • Coordinates peer review with Lucet Physician consultants on clinical cases that are not meeting the medical necessity criteria.
  • Provides education to facilities, providers and member's family about the medical necessity determination process and the denial and appeals processes.
  • Educates providers regarding quality of care, service delivery, and documentation of care as defined in the Lucet medical necessity criteria and the provider handbook.
  • Coordinates discharge planning.
  • Participates in clinical staffing and presents clinical cases to staff and consulting providers upon request of supervisor.
  • Complies with all Federal and applicable State laws and Lucet policies regarding privacy, confidentiality and security of health information and other designated information.
  • Completes Critical Intervention Plans as needed.
  • Maintains client confidentiality.
  • Performs within the scope of his/her licensure/certification.
  • Requires the ability to work from home with minimal supervision and travel as required.
  • Adheres to Lucet Mission Statement, Core Values, Code of Business Conduct and Compliance Program
  • Participates in on-going continuing education as required by professional licensure, certification or as requested by Lucet.
  • Participates on special committees or projects for program development as assigned by Manager/Supervisor.

Job Qualifications

Required

  • Current BCBA certification and licensure if applicable for state of residence
  • Direct experience in working with children with Autism Spectrum Disorder in home and/or clinic setting
  • Strong computer skills (Word and Excel) required.
  • Ability to comprehend medical policy and criteria to clearly articulate health information.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ills are essential.

Preferred

  • Previous experience in Case Management, Utilization Management, and/or ABA therapy/BCBA certification is preferred.
